Travel+Leisure Co Raises Full-Year EBITDA Guidance After Strong Second Quarter

Travel+Leisure Co reported second-quarter revenue of $1.06 billion and EBITDA of $269 million, a 9% year-over-year increase, while raising its full-year EBITDA guidance to between $1.065 billion and $1.085 billion. Gross VOI sales rose 6% to $693 million, and earnings per share increased 21% year-over-year. The company returned $253 million to shareholders through dividends and share repurchases in the first half of the year, reducing common shares outstanding by 4%. Acquisitions of Yes& Vacations and Spinnaker Resorts added 23 resorts and over 100,000 owners, and the company expects these deals to be immediately accretive to earnings. The Travel and Membership segment saw a 5% revenue decline and an 11% EBITDA decline, reflecting challenges in the exchange business.
